101. Application for registration of firearm
(1) For the purposes of section 34 (1) of the Act, the manner of making an application for registration of a firearm is by lodging an application in the approved form with the Firearms Registry of the NSW Police Force (or at such other place as may be approved).
(2) An application for registration of a firearm is not required to be lodged personally by the applicant.
['The Act' means the Firearms Act 1996]
